Sleep

What is modifying for vuejs programmers in 2023 #.\n\n2022 saw some major improvements in the Vue.js ecosystem coming from Vue 3 becoming the new nonpayment Vue variation, to progression atmospheres pivoting to Vite, to a dependable launch of Nuxt 3. What carry out all these changes, and also others, imply for Vue.js devs in 2023?\nAllow's consider what the following year may support.\nVue 3.\nEarly in the year, Vue model 3 came to be the brand new formal default. This notes the end of an age for Vue 2, and also implies a lot of the existing Vue tasks available need to have to look at an upgrade very soon, if they haven't presently. While numerous crews were prevented coming from updating due to community package deals lagging behind in Vue 3 help, numerous prominent bundles are actually currently compatible.\nSeveral of these popular deals that right now sustain Vue 3 include: Vuetify, VueFire, and also Vee-Validate.\nComposition API.\nAlong with Vue 3 as the new nonpayment, it's coming to be more and more regular for programmers to go all in along with the Composition API. Through that, I mean making use of the Composition API not simply for shareable composables and\/or for big components for better organization, yet also in daily element advancement.\nThis is actually mirrored in the main doctors, along with in many blog posts, video tutorials, collection doctors, and extra. I anticipate to observe this trend proceed. Text setup makes using the Compositon API all over viable as well as also wonderful. Additionally, it produces combining 3rd event composables less complicated and also makes extracting your own composables even more instinctive.\nOn this very same note, undoubtedly anticipate 3rd event libraries to expose functions mostly by means of composables (with possibilities API interfaces or even operational parts given second priority, if featured in all). VueUse is actually an excellent instance of exactly how powerful plug-and-play composables could be!\nTypeScript.\nAn additional fad I view growing in 2023, is actually the use of TypeScript to develop big incrustation (and also also some small scale) apps. After all Vue 3 itself is actually developed with TS. The official scaffold for Vue 3 (npm init vue) gives a simple swift for TS system as well as Nuxt 3 sustains it through default. This low obstacle for entry will imply more developers offering it a spin.\nAdditionally, if you intend to release a premium plugin in 2023 you'll most definitely would like to do so in TypeScript. This creates it less complicated for the package customers to communicate along with your code, due to improved autocompletion\/intellisense and also mistake discovery.\nState Management with Pinia.\nTo prepare for a new variation of Vuex, Eduardo San Martin Morote and Kia Master Ishii experimented with a brand new condition administration public library phoned Pinia. Right now Pinia switches out Vuex as the formal state administration option for Vue. This improvement is absolutely an upgrade. Pinia is without a few of the much more verbose as well as complicated abstractions from Vuex (ie. mutations, origin store vs components, etc), is actually much more intuitive to make use of (it experiences just like plain ol' JavaScript), and also assists TypeScript out-of-the-box.\nWhile Vuex is certainly not going anywhere anytime soon, I definitely forecast many jobs will produce moving coming from the aged to the new a top priority, for creator experience. If you need aid with the procedure, our team have a post committed to the migration subject on the Vue School blogging site and there is actually additionally a web page in the official Pinia docs to help with the process.\nSuper Quick Advancement along with Vite.\nIn my viewpoint, Vite is actually perhaps among the modern technologies along with the most significant impact on Vue development this year. It is actually lightning quick dev server start times as well as HMR most definitely mean faster reviews loopholes, strengthened DX, and also increased efficiency. For those ventures that are still operating on Vue-CLI\/webpack, I visualize groups will definitely spend a little attend 2023 moving to Vite.\nWhile the method appears a little different every venture (and definitely a little a lot more involved when custom webpack configs are concerned), our company possess a helpful post on the Vue Institution blog site that walks you via the overall method bit by bit. For a lot of ventures, it ought to be actually a pretty easy procedure but also for those more sophisticated creates that take a bit additional opportunity, the payoff is actually effectively worth the initiative.\nAdditionally, besides the center answer, Vite has given rise to a variety of complimentary services such as Vitest (a zero-config testing solution for Vite) and also Vite PWA.\nNuxt 3.\nS\u00e9bastien Chopin introduced the launch of a stable Nuxt 3 at Nuxt Country merely recently. The latest variation features some fantastic upgrades like crossbreed rendering, Vue 3 assistance, api options, as well as extra! Along with the increase of the composition API, I view Nuxt being actually further taken on even in tasks that don't need server edge rendering. Why? Given that the auto-imported parts, composables, and utilities alone create cleaner part reports and also strengthened DX.\nFor projects that do demand hosting server side making, I view Nuxt being taken on more frequently as an all-in-one option, considering that it currently features web server API options and may be managed almost anywhere (yes, even in serverless function on systems like Netlify as well as Vercel!).\nBesides traditional global rendering, where total pages are actually moistened in the client, likewise be on the lookout for means to decrease the quantity of JS downloaded in Nuxt 3. The transfer to minimal JS and also platforms like Remix with the call to

useThePlatform are going to definitely have their effect.Additional to Watch On.These forecasts as well as reviews are just a couple of of the many things to look forward to. There are still plenty more that deserve briefly discussing.Keep an eye on Nuxt Center for handling your website web content in the internet browser.The Nuxt 3 extends possibility is a promising attribute that simply may revolutionize the way our team discuss elements, composables, concepts, etc across ventures.pnpm is becoming ever before much more popular for plan monitoring as well as has integrated assistance for mono-repos. Think about subsitituing it for npm or anecdote in your following venture.The UnJS institution on Github is constructing several extremely appealing software applications to aid you build JS ventures that can run anywhere. It electrical powers a good deal of the Nuxt 3 framework.Deals that are actually developed from the ground up for Vue 3 are providing some competitve advantages over comparable services that you might currently fit along with from making use of in Vue 2. In my viewpoint, some examples of these consist of: FormKit, Histoire, and also VueUse.Cause 2023.The modifications produced in 2022 have poised 2023 to become a terrific year for the present day Vue.js creator. At Vue University, our company are actually well aware of these advancements in the community as well as are proactively producing online video as well as composed web content to empower you for what is actually to find.! Our team already have courses committed to instructing you.Vite, VueUse, Pinia, TypeScript for Vue.js, the Make-up API, FormKit, Vitest, and also also Nuxt 3! Feel confident our team'll carry on tracking the patterns as well as the solutions best fit for your Vue.js apps and also timetable our information accordingly.Hence, I say, induce 2023! As well as I want a productive year for you as well as your Vue.js apps.

Articles You Can Be Interested In